Which cryptocurrencies are most suitable for applying multiple time frame analysis?
I'm interested in applying multiple time frame analysis to cryptocurrencies. Which cryptocurrencies would be the most suitable for this type of analysis? I want to make sure I choose the right ones to maximize my trading strategies.
3 answers
- keyzeeMar 18, 2023 · 3 years agoWhen it comes to applying multiple time frame analysis to cryptocurrencies, it's important to consider the ones that have a high level of liquidity and trading volume. Bitcoin and Ethereum are two of the most suitable cryptocurrencies for this type of analysis due to their large market caps and active trading communities. Additionally, other popular cryptocurrencies like Ripple, Litecoin, and Bitcoin Cash can also be good options for applying multiple time frame analysis. Remember to always conduct thorough research and analysis before making any trading decisions.
